Fits a standard size loaf pan!

Materials

Red Heart Super Saver - 4ply WW (burgundy)
Hook Size K

Stitches Used

  • ch
  • sc
  • sl st
  • rev sc
  • sc2tog

Difficulty Level

MEDIUM

Bottom Instructions

RND 1: Holding two strands together throughout the pattern. Ch 21. Sc in 2nd ch from hook.
Sc in each remaining st.

RND 2-11: Ch 1, turn. Sc in each sc.

Sides Instructions

(begin rounds)

RND 1: Ch 1, turn. Sc in each st across. Ch 1, sc in each row end.
Ch 1, sc in unworked lp of each st along foundation chain.
Ch 1, sc in each row end. Ch 1, join with sl st in first sc.

RND 2: Ch 1, do not turn. Sc in each sc leaving all ch 1 sps unworked. Join with sl st in first sc.

RND 3: Ch 1, turn. Sc in each sc. Join with sl st in first sc.

RND 4-8: Repeat RND 3.

Handles Instructions

RND 1: Working in 20 sts on each long side. Attach yarn in the first st. Sc in same st and in next 19 sc.

RND 2-4: Ch 1, turn. Sc in each sc.

RND 5: Ch 1, turn. Sc2tog. Sc across to last 2 sts. Sc2tog. (18 sc)

RND 6: Ch 1, turn. Sc in each st. (18 sc)

RND 7: Repeat RND 5. (16 sc)

RND 8: Repeat RND 6. (16 sc)

RND 9: Repeat RND 5. (14 sc)

RND 10-13: Repeat RND 6. (14 sc)

RND 14: Ch 1, turn. Sc in next 2 sc. Ch 10, sk 10 sc. Sc in last 2 sc. (4 sc and 10 chs)

RND 15: Ch 1, turn. Sc in first 2 sc. 10 sc in ch 10 sp. Sc in last 2 sc. (14 sc)

RND 16: Ch 1, turn. Sc2tog. 10 sc in ch 10 sp on RND 14 (working over the scs on RND 15). Sc2tog.

Edge Instructions

Ch 1, do not turn. Rev Sc all the way around both handles and sides.

Option:
On the sides, work additional repeats of RND 3 to make a deeper tote to be used as a purse or bookbag.

Fasten Off.
